Kim Kardashian's recent Instagram post, featuring a barely-there crystal Gucci bralette, ignited a firestorm of reactions across social media. The images, showcasing Kardashian’s famously sculpted physique, sparked a wave of commentary ranging from praise to criticism, highlighting the complex interplay of celebrity, fashion, and social media engagement. This article delves into the multifaceted aspects of this particular social media moment, exploring its impact, the underlying themes, and the broader context within which it occurred.
The images themselves are undeniably striking. The tiny, shimmering Gucci bralette, a vintage piece according to some reports, acts as the focal point, leaving little to the imagination. Kardashian's pose, confident and self-assured, further emphasizes the boldness of the outfit. The pictures, shared on October 2nd, quickly went viral, generating millions of likes and comments within hours. The sheer audacity of the outfit, coupled with Kardashian's carefully curated image, created a perfect storm of online engagement, transforming the simple act of posting a selfie into a significant cultural event.
Headlines immediately screamed: "Kim Kardashian gets racy in VERY tiny shimmering Gucci bikini top," "See Kim Kardashian’s Steamy Thirst Trap in Tiny Gucci Bra," and "Kim Kardashian's Gucci Splash: Upstaging Kendall & Bad Bunny." These titles, reflecting the immediate response to the images, showcase the media's interpretation of the post as a deliberately provocative act, designed to generate buzz and maintain Kardashian's position as a dominant figure in the celebrity landscape. The choice of the word "thirst trap," a common term used to describe content designed to attract attention based on sexual appeal, highlights the perceived intention behind the post. The reaction to Kardashian’s post was far from monolithic. While many praised her confidence and boldness, others criticized the images as overly sexualized and objectifying. The headline "Kim Kardashian's tiny Gucci bikini 'cringes' out fans as she 'steals the show'" encapsulates this negative response. This division in opinion underscores the complex relationship between celebrity image and public perception. Kardashian's carefully constructed persona, built on a foundation of both vulnerability and overt sexuality, often walks a fine line between empowerment and exploitation. This particular instance highlights that precarious balance. The "cringe" factor, as expressed by some viewers, speaks to a disconnect between Kardashian's self-presentation and the expectations or comfort levels of a segment of her audience.
